  8. Hi Anne, just wondering if you have checked the screen drains in the scuttle near the bonnet hinges, mine tend to block as I park near a hedge (now reverse up to it). Easy to check by pouring water and watching to see if it drains away freely. If blocked water from the screen is trying to penetrate the bulkhead into the footwell, which would explain only 1 side being wet? Doesn't need the screen to have been changed for this to happen, leaves will block the drains espically at this time of year. Hope you get sorted Tony

  11. Hi Hayne, I run a 2006 GS450h as my working car, current mileage is almost 180,000 of which I have covered 160,000. To date no faults of any kind ! never broken down or caused a moments worry. The car still looks and drives like new which given the complexity is astounding. Ave MPG is 36 over every type of roads making this the cheapest nice car I have owned by a huge margin. And it still makes me grin with the performance every day.
  12. Hi Simon, I don't thing the noise is related to the valve spring re call, the problem was only a very few valve springs snapped, a spring only works or it doesn't ie snapped. My 450h has always sounded "raw" on startup and occasionally awful, I have learned to live with and ignore it as it seems no worse at almost 180,000 miles. I did get it checked at about 100,000 but Lexus said all normal/ I have kept mine under the Lexus warranty until next year when it is too old but really have had almost no issues except the usual rear brake calipers.

Hi, my 06 GS450h has had the rear calipers changed for this reason at least 3 times!!!!, I have always bought the extended warranty so just let them get on with it but have never felt and difference with the brakes, seen excessive corrosion or felt the rear brake discs to be hot so I believe they work just fine. Wont happen again as the car is too old this year to buy the warranty again. This has been about the only fault in the car's history so not too upset, everything still works like new which is a huge achievement given the complexity of all the systems.
